Comprehending How Bazopril Works to Control Blood Pressure
Bazopril is a medication prescribed to manage high blood pressure. It belongs to a category of drugs known as ang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E) inhibitors. That medications work by preventing the formation of angiotensin II, a substance in the body that triggers blood vessels to tighten. When angiotensin II production is limited, blood vessels can relax , resulting in lowered blood pressure.
Since Bazopril efficiently diminishes blood pressure, it helps to improve the health of your circulatory system. By reducing the workload on your heart and blood vessels, Bazopril can help to prevent serious complications associated with high blood pressure, such as kidney disease.

Bazopril Side Effects: Potential Risks and Precautions
While Bazopril can be effective in managing high blood pressure, it's essential to understand its potential side effects. Frequent reactions include dizziness, lightheadedness, and a dry cough. More serious problems may occur, such as allergic reactions or kidney damage. It is crucial to discuss your doctor if you experience any unusual effects. They can help assess the cause and suggest appropriate treatment.

Bazopril's Effectiveness
Bazopril achieves its therapeutic results by efficiently inhibiting the action of ang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E). This enzyme plays a crucial role in the body's management of blood pressure. By blocking ACE, Bazopril prevents the formation of angiotensin II, a potent vasoconstrictor that causes narrowing of blood vessels. This process ultimately results in reduced blood pressure and boosted cardiovascular health.
